HS HEADING 8418

Refrigerators, freezers and other refrigerating or freezing equipment, electric or other; heat pumps other than air conditioning machines of heading no. 8415

6-digit subheadings (10)

Official HS 2022 subheading texts. National tariff schedules subdivide these further (8-10 digit lines) and set the actual duty rates.

8418.10

Refrigerators and freezers; combined refrigerator-freezers, fitted with separate external doors, electric or other

8418.21

Refrigerators; for household use, compression-type, electric or other

8418.29

Refrigerators; household, electric or not, other than compression-type

8418.30

Freezers; of the chest type, not exceeding 800l capacity

8418.40

Freezers; of the upright type, not exceeding 900l capacity

8418.50

Furniture incorporating refrigerating or freezing equipment; for storage and display, n.e.c. in item no. 8418.1, 8418.2, 8418.3 or 8418.4 (chests, cabinets, display counters, show-cases and the like)

8418.61

Heat pumps; other than air conditioning machines of heading no. 8415

8418.69

Refrigerating or freezing equipment; n.e.c. in heading no. 8418

8418.91

Refrigerating or freezing equipment; parts, furniture designed to receive refrigerating or freezing equipment

8418.99

Refrigerating or freezing equipment; parts thereof, other than furniture

Chapter 84 classification notes

One of the largest chapters by trade value. Many IT products duty-free under the ITA (Information Technology Agreement). Dual-use export controls apply to certain machinery. Parts often classified under the same heading as the complete machine.

Frequent misclassification in this chapter

Many importers confuse Chapter 84 (mechanical) and Chapter 85 (electrical). A device with both elements usually classifies by principal function. Computer peripherals may classify separately from the computer itself.
